One thing about the Ford trucks is you can't select recirculation manually or choose when to have the A/C compressor on. Many other models seem to have these options.
Would it be difficult to rewire the system with a manual a/c switch (so I don't HAVE to have the *&^$# compressor in the dead of winter and a manual recirculation switch when I need recirculated air for just a few minutes while behind a poorly tuned vehicle or through a smoky area.
It's just a rotary switch right? Or is there something more complex that I should know about?
